The number of samples that have tested positive for the Delta-plus variant in India stands at around 20 at present, stated experts, with Maharashtra accountable for at least 8 such cases, almost all having been reported from Ratnagiri.
The highly infectious Delta variant, or B.1.617.2, has undergone further mutation to form the Delta-plus or AY.1 variant. Dr Sujeet Singh, director, National Centre for Disease Control, New Delhi, said that 15-20 cases of Delta-plus variant have been detected from Tamil Nadu, Punjab, Maharashtra, Madhya Pradesh, and some other states. He stated that the aspects of transmissibility or severity of Delta-plus variant are being assessed by INSACOG (Indian SARS-CoV-2 Genomic Consortia), adding that samples from previous months will also be analyzed in order to determine if the variant already existed in March or April… (ET Healthworld – TNN, June 21, 2021)
